Webfore planes - used first to remove large irregularities. jointer planes - used to flatten longer sections of wood. smoothing planes - used last to produce a smooth finish. A No 5 jack plane is often described as a type of fore plane (in some descriptions it is used after a scrub plane). A No 4 is a typical smoothing plane. A designation, such as No. 4½ indicates a plane of No. 4 ... in case of evil clown johnny bravoWebCommon bench planes range in length from 9 to 22 inches or more. The longer the plane, the better it will straighten an edge, because the long body bridges dips and rises in the board’s surface.
